Mary Peters Award July 21st, 2009
Andrew Purssell attended a photo call with Dame Mary Peters on Sunday 5 July at the Mary Peters Track, Belfast.
Andrew, recently awarded £300 from the Mary Peters Trust proved his merit by achieving podium place, winning Silver at the British Junior Championships on Saturday 4 July in Alfreton, Derbyshire.
The Trust is the only Province-wide organisation which can assess sporting need and provide help to individuals from all recognized sports. It works alongside the Sport NI and, with the assistance of the Governing Bodies of Sport, makes financial awards towards approved out-of-pocket expenses.
John O’Rawe, National Coach NI, is the NI Wrestling Association’s Liaison Officer for The Mary Peters Trust, submitted a number of Award Applications on behalf of worthy athletes from clubs across the province.
